Multiple Access for Configuring Dashboards in JIRA

Packialakshmi Subramanian May 7, 2018

Hi Team,

We noticed that only one user (the creator of the dashboard) has access to make changes to a dashboard. There is no option for this "dashboard creator" to allow another JIRA user to make necessary changes, which happens a lot within a project.   Is there any solution/possibility to add a feature that allows this type of multiple configuration access?

Please advise.

No problem at all.

 

Unfortunately that isn't possible. Only individual users can be assigned as the dashboard owner.  People are able to copy dashboards and then edit those if that helps?

Hi, 

Try to go to "Boards" > "View all boards", click on 3-dots icon as shown below:

3 dots.jpg

... and choose "Configure"

Under "General" there is an "Administrators" field (User-picker), where you can easily add administrators for your board.

Hope this will help.
